NOTES
Additional Information:A 'site file' exists for this property. It contains additional information such as correspondence, newspaper clippings, or historical information. It is a public record and may be viewed in person at the State Historical Society, Division of Historic Preservation.

STANDARD FORM WITH FRONT PORCH AND TURNED PILLARS. SMALL GABLED ROOF DORMER. HOUSE BUILT IN 1898 AROUND LOG CABIN BUILT IN 1826
